What are Cookies
Cookies are a small data file sent from a server to your web browser or mobile device that is stored on your browser cache or mobile device. There are ways you can control your cookies preferences and set whether you want to accept or reject cookies (see what your options are below).
What are they for?
To allow our website to function correctly.
To understand how our website is functioning and to make improvements in performance and our services.
To enhance your experience on our website and provide functionality.
To gather relevant data that helps us understand how our website is being used.
